Pakracka Poljana
Pakracka Poljana is an airfield in Požega-Slavonia County, Croatia. Pakracka Poljana is situated nearby to the hamlet Mali Gaj, as well as near the locality Bukovače.Places in the Area

Antunovac is a settlement in the City of Lipik in Croatia. In 2021, its population was 307. Antunovac is situated 3½ km north of Pakracka Poljana.
